Dr. Paul Faulder discusses how Elixir Software's iTRAX platform is transforming pharmaceutical R&D by addressing inefficiencies and enhancing collaboration.
📧 Can pharma research finally move beyond spreadsheets, emails, and chaos?Meet Dr. Paul Faulder, CEO & Co-founder of Elixir Software Ltd, the mind behind iTRAX, the cloud-based platform transforming pharmaceutical R&D into a connected, data-driven ecosystem.In this insightful Pharma Now Podcast, Dr. Paul shares how decades at AstraZeneca, GSK, and Amgen revealed the painful inefficiencies slowing down discovery. One missed email once cost an entire cancer project weeks of wasted synthesis, an experience that sparked the creation of ITRAX.💡 What You’ll Learn in This Episode: The origin story of Elixir Software and the development of iTRAX. Why pharma R&D struggles with data silos, communication gaps, and lost productivity. How the DMTA cycle can be accelerated through real-time visibility. How ITRAX unifies teams, CROs, and global sites into one collaborative digital workspace.
